Blip Spoon Rest - Alessi

Sinuous shapes for an elegant, functional object: Blip is the spoon rest designed to cradle spoons and ladles of different lengths and sizes. The name alludes onomatopoeically to the wave from a drop in water. 

PRODUCT INFORMATION

Designer - LPWK and Paolo Gerosa
Dimensions -  15cm x 9cm x 3.4cm (HxWxL)
Material - 18/10 Polished stainless steel mirror

ABOUT THE DESIGNER

Metaproject designer, LPWK graduated from DAMS in Bologna. In 1989 she wrote “L’officina Alessi. Alberto Alessi and Alessandro Mendini: ten years of projects, 1980-1990”. In 1990, with Alberto Alessi and Alessandro Mendini, she founded the Alessi Study Center (CSA), a place of experimentation that involves professionals and young creatives from various disciplines. There, she conducted workshops and created innovative collections proposing the concept of metaproject. Since 2000 she continued her collaboration by founding and directing the LPWK Design Studio. She’s currently a visiting associate professor at Domus Academy and NABA.

Paolo Gerosa graduated in Industrial Design in 2005 at Politecnico di Milano, began his career in the "Centro Ricerche Baleri Italia", thus coming in touch with some of the world's leading design and creativity exponents. Subsequently he collaborated with Laura Polinoro LPWK Studio, dealing with product design and meta-design mainly for Alessi spa. Since 2010 he has designed products for various international brands developing projects in various areas such as objects, furniture, accessories and lamps. In 2011 he opened his own studio that deals with product design and interior design.

ABOUT ALESSI

For over a century, Alessi has been creating extraordinary objects that make people dream, feel, think and experience poetry in their daily lives. By collaborating with the best creative minds from around the world, Alessi brings the most unexpected and contemporary expressions of design culture into people’s homes.

The Italian company was founded in 1921 by Giovanni Alessi and initially concentrated on metal kitchenware. His products and designs of coffee pots became so popular, that by 1924 the brand name ‘Alessi’ was well established.

By the 1950s the company broadened its approach, deciding to collaborate with well-known designers. The aim was to break away from modernism and even traditional designs and to try more unconventional design ideas, including those from groups such as Studio Alchima (Alessandro Mendini) and Memphis (Ettore Sottsass). Other designers associated with Alessi include Aldo Rossi, Philippe Starck and Michael Graves. The collaborative and creative approach they use has become the hallmark of the Alessi brand.

Alessi is now a B Corp, a company which strives to maximise the positive impact they have on their employees, the communities in which they operate and the environment, by using the business as a force for regeneration and sustainability.
